Furnace Starts Then Shuts Off After a Few Seconds in Tuscarawas, OH

A furnace that initiates the startup sequence and shuts off within seconds almost always has a flame sensor problem in Tuscarawas. The furnace ignites the burners, the flame sensor fails to confirm the flame within the safety window, and the control board shuts the gas valve as a safety measure in Tuscarawas, OH. Flame sensor cleaning or replacement addresses this in most cases in Tuscarawas.

Furnace Short Cycling in Tuscarawas

The most common cause is the high-limit switch tripping because restricted airflow is causing the heat exchanger to overheat in Tuscarawas, OH. A dirty air filter severely restricting return airflow is the most common cause of limit switch tripping in Tuscarawas.

Unusual Noises From the Furnace in Tuscarawas

A banging or booming sound at startup indicates delayed ignition from dirty burners in Tuscarawas, OH. A squealing sound from the air handler indicates a failing blower motor bearing in Tuscarawas. A rattling sound during operation may indicate a loose heat exchanger component in Tuscarawas, OH.

What Causes Furnace Failures

What Causes Furnace Failures in Tuscarawas, OH

Failed or Dirty Flame Sensor in Tuscarawas

The flame sensor confirms a flame is present before the control board allows the gas valve to stay open in Tuscarawas, OH. Oxidation on the sensor rod reduces its electrical conductivity over time, causing a signal too weak to satisfy the control board in Tuscarawas. The control board shuts the gas valve as a safety measure, producing the furnace that starts and shuts off within seconds symptom in Tuscarawas, OH.

Failed Hot Surface Igniter in Tuscarawas, OH

The hot surface igniter is a fragile ceramic component that glows red-hot to ignite the gas burners in Tuscarawas. Igniters become brittle over time from thermal cycling and crack or fail from physical shock in Tuscarawas, OH. A failed igniter produces no glow and no ignition in Tuscarawas.

Cracked Heat Exchanger in Tuscarawas

The heat exchanger separates the combustion gases from the circulated air in Tuscarawas, OH. A cracked heat exchanger allows combustion gases including carbon monoxide to cross into the circulated air and be distributed throughout the home by the blower in Tuscarawas. A confirmed cracked heat exchanger means the furnace should not be operated until the heat exchanger or furnace is replaced in Tuscarawas, OH.

Blower Motor and Capacitor Failure in Tuscarawas, OH

A failed blower motor produces no airflow despite the combustion system operating correctly, causing the heat exchanger to overheat and the high-limit switch to trip in Tuscarawas. A failing blower capacitor causes the motor to struggle to start or fail to start entirely in Tuscarawas, OH.

Control Board and Thermostat Faults in Tuscarawas

The control board manages ignition sequencing, blower timing, safety switch monitoring, and fault code storage in Tuscarawas, OH. A failed control board can produce a wide range of symptoms depending on which function it was managing in Tuscarawas.

Limit Switch Trips From Overheating in Tuscarawas, OH

The high-limit switch shuts the furnace off if the heat exchanger temperature exceeds the safe maximum in Tuscarawas. It trips consistently when the heat exchanger is reaching unsafe temperatures, almost always from restricted airflow in Tuscarawas, OH. A dirty air filter is the most common cause in Tuscarawas.

A banging or booming sound at furnace startup indicates delayed ignition in Tuscarawas. Gas accumulates in the combustion chamber before the burners ignite because the burner ports are partially blocked by combustion deposits in Tuscarawas, OH. When ignition finally occurs, the accumulated gas ignites with a small explosion in Tuscarawas. Delayed ignition is hard on the heat exchanger and warrants prompt burner cleaning in Tuscarawas, OH.
Yes. A severely restricted air filter reduces the airflow through the heat exchanger below the minimum required for safe operation in Tuscarawas. The heat exchanger temperature rises to the point where the high-limit switch trips and shuts the furnace off in Tuscarawas, OH. Replacing the filter allows the furnace to restart in Tuscarawas.
